Website. www .nicoleoliver .com. Nicole Lyn Oliver (born February 22, 1970) is a Canadian actress. She is best known for her roles as Princess Celestia and Cheerilee in My Little Pony: Friendship Is Magic [1] and Zoe Trent in Littlest Pet Shop .
Nicole Oliver. Actress: Wonder. Nicole Lyn Oliver was born in Ottawa, Ontario. She has a Bachelor of Fine Arts degree from York University, a Masters Degree in Communication from Royal Roads University, and additional training from the British American Drama Academy in Oxford and London.

She is best known for her roles as Princess Celestia and Cheerilee in My Little Pony: Friendship Is Magic[1] and Zoe Trent in Littlest Pet Shop. Oliver was born in Ottawa, Ontario.
Nicole's credits in film and television include numerous leads in various MOWs, television shows, and feature films in both Canada and the United States (see IMDB.com for a more detailed list of credits). The multifaceted Nicole is also in high demand in the animation, corporate communications, advertising, and video game markets.
